Uploaded image for project: 'Jira Data Center'
  1. Jira Data Center
  2. JRASERVER-21438

Unable to filter the Resolution Date if the field required by Field Required Validator is not filled in the first time

    XMLWordPrintable

Details

    Description

      If any required field is not filled in the first time during a resolved issue transition, the Charting Plugin's Resolution Date will not be captured by the index.

      This is reproduceable in for JIRA 3.13.3 and JIRA 3.13.5. However, it does not occured in JIRA 4.x and above because Resolution Date is no longer available in JIRA Charting Plugin. Here are the steps to reproduce the problem:

      1. Install JIRA Charting Plugin and JIRA Suite Utilities
      2. Create a custom field and set it as required in Resolved Issue transition
      3. Create Resolution Date Custom Field Type and add it to the View Issue Screen
      4. Create a new issue
      5. Resolve the issue and make sure to fill in the required field. You should be able to see the Resolution Date's value in the Issue View Screen as shown in ResolutionDate.png
      6. Create another new issue
      7. Resolve the issue, without filling the value for the required field. JIRA will prompt error as shown in RequiredField.png and ask for value to be fill in the required field. After the required field is filled continue with resolving the issue. The Resolution Date will not appear as shown in NoResolutionDate.png.
      8. Search for both of the issue in Issue Filter using the Resolution Date only and JIRA will find the first issue only.

      JIRA still could not find the issues even after Re-Indexing.

      Attachments

        1. NoResolutionDate.png
          NoResolutionDate.png
          13 kB
        2. RequiredField.png
          RequiredField.png
          2 kB
        3. ResolutionDate.png
          ResolutionDate.png
          16 kB

        Activity

          People

            Unassigned Unassigned
            jalbion Janet Albion (Inactive)
            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: